Boosting The IT Budget: Pre-owned Infrastructure

Businesses are frequently seeking ways to minimize operational outlays, and the IT infrastructure is often a significant sector of that. Investing in state-of-the-art equipment can quickly deplete resources, but a cost-effective solution exists: renewed IT hardware. By opting for previously-owned servers, desktops, and network components, companies can gain substantial reductions without diminishing performance or stability. This tactic not only preserves capital but also often provides access to higher-end technology that might otherwise be out-of-reach. Thorough verification and matching warranties are vital when sourcing pre-owned IT systems, ensuring long-term worth and peace-of-mind.
